Research Interests: Frailty and comorbity in musculosketal diseases such as lupus, rheumatoid arthritis, and gout Preventive rheumatology Utilization of large administratvie data bases for epidiomological research
Dr. Krishnan's mandate in the Division of Rheumatology is to develop a research program in musculoskeletal diseases. He has research interests in epidemiology, health services research and clinical ethics. Dr. Krishnan has been working on osteoarthritis, rheumatoid arthritis, lupus, systemic sclerosis, and gout. He has extensively published in the use of self-reported functional disability and cardiovascular outcomes in patients with rheumatoid arthritis, lupus and gout.
